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
42949908782 3390 2784052081
164554 322870
164554 322870
21341 480476 9329861 400
All about undefined
Interested in learning more?
164554 322870
21341 480476 9329861 400
See more
55 155125701
963754 23 376 73326063062
See more
22 76401
671705 873 0281
See more